Stamp of Canada; 1954; commemorative stamp of the issue "National Wild Life Week 1954".; This week falls each year in the week around of 10th of April, so in 1954 in the week 05th April – 12th April 1954.; Depicted is the stamp CAN Michel No. 288A from 1854 ("A" = 4 side perforated) and is showing as central motive a Morus bassanus (English: "Northern Gunnet", German: "Basstölpel").; postmarked stamp date QS:P,+1954-04-01T00:00:00Z/7,P580,+1954-04-01T00:00:00Z/11 Stamp size (printed area of a single stamp): 17.5 x 21.0 mm |

Picture description | Northern Gunnet ("Morus bassanus") |
---|---|
First day of issue | |
Publisher | Postal administration of Canada (= "British Dominion of Canada") |
Design | Laurence Evelyn Hyde (1914-1987) (designer), Silas Robert Allen (1888-1958) (engraver), |
Printer | "Canadian Bank Note Company Limited", Ottawa |
Printing technique | Recess printing on normal paper |
Circulation | 262,100,000 stamps |
Perforation | Line perforation, L 12 |
MICHEL Nr. | Kanada, Nr. 288A |
SCOTT Nr. | Canada, No. 343 |
